The Berean Group Basis (BCF) helps college students prepare for studying this fall by offering greater than 1,500 backpacks stuffed with faculty provides to college students residing within the 49022 zip code.

BCF will host Backpacks for Good, a faculty preparation program, on Tuesday, August 16 from 4-6 p.m. on the Boys & Women Membership of the Benton Harbor Youth Campus (600 Nate Wells Senior Drive, Benton Harbour). This program is open to college students who dwell within the 49022 zip code, whatever the faculty they attend.

“Backpacks for good occasions vary from internet hosting websites to funding, neighborhood collaborations to volunteers,” mentioned Lisa Cripps-Downey, president of the Berean Group Basis. “It is a neighborhood effort to assist our college students and scale back the monetary burden on households.”

For the occasion, the Whirlpool Company helped sponsor the occasion, however Whirlpool workers additionally packed backpacks and would be part of different neighborhood members and mates at The Boys and Women Membership of Benton Harbor within the distribution occasion.

Along with backpacks and college provides, Feeding America of West Michigan could have a cell meals pantry onsite together with many different neighborhood assets that concentrate on kids and households.

Households of scholars residing within the 49022 zip code, no matter faculty they attend, are inspired to deliver their college students to allow them to select the colour of the backpack they need and go along with different assets. No registration is required.
